Description
• Time-delay
• Optional axial leads available
• 1/4˝ x 1-1/4˝ (6.35 x 31.75mm) physical size
• Ceramic tube, nickel-plated brass endcap construction
• UL Listed product meets standard 248-14
Electrical Characteristics
Rated Current
Amp Rating
Opening Time
100%
None
1/4 - 30A
135%
60 Minutes Max.
200%
120 Seconds Max.

Agency Information
• UL Listed Card: MDA 2/10 - 20A (Guide JDYX,
File E19180)
• UL Recognized Card: MDA 25 - 30A (Guide JDYX2,
File E19180)
• CSA Certification Card: MDA 2/10 - 20
(Class No. 1422-01)
• CSA Component Acceptance: MDA 25-30A
(Class No. 1422-30)
Environmental Data
• Shock: 1/100A and 8/10A – MIL-STD-202,
Method 213, Test Condition I;
1A thru 30A – MIL-STD-202, Method 213,
Test Condition J
• Vibration: 1/100A and 8/10A – MIL-STD-202,
Method 201; 1/4A thru 30A – MIL-STD-202,
Method 204, Test Condition C (Except 5g, 500HZ)
